Types of Water Treatment Valves

Understanding the different types of water treatment valves is paramount to selecting the appropriate one for your system. Common types include:

  • Gate Valves: These valves are used mainly for on/off control. They are ideal for systems requiring minimal flow restrictions.
  • Ball Valves: Known for their durability, ball valves provide reliable sealing and quick shutoff capabilities, making them suitable for various chemical applications.
  • Butterfly Valves: Great for larger pipes, butterfly valves allow for quick flow regulation. Their compact design saves space while ensuring efficient operation.
  • Check Valves: These are essential for preventing backflow in the system, thus safeguarding against contamination.

Choosing the Right Water Treatment Valve

Selecting the appropriate valve requires careful consideration of several factors:

  • Application Type: Determine the specific application in your water treatment system. Different valves serve unique functions depending on whether the system focuses on filtration, chemical dosing, or other activities.
  • Material Compatibility: The material of the valve must be compatible with the water and chemicals it will encounter. For instance, applications involving harsh chemicals may require valves made from corrosion-resistant materials.
  • Size and Flow Rate: Proper valve sizing is crucial for maintaining optimal flow rates. Oversized or undersized valves can lead to inefficient operation and increased energy costs.

Maintenance of Water Treatment Valves

Regular maintenance of water treatment valves ensures their longevity and efficiency. Here are some essential tips:

  • Routine Inspections: Conduct periodic checks for leaks, corrosion, or wear. This proactive approach helps identify potential issues before they lead to system failures.
  • Cleansing: Valves should be cleaned regularly to remove any buildup from chemicals or deposits that may affect their operation.
  • Lubrication: If applicable, lubricate moving parts to minimize friction and wear, ensuring smooth operation.

Advancements in Water Treatment Valves

Recent innovations in valve technology have enhanced the efficiency of water treatment systems. Smart valves equipped with sensors and controllers enable real-time monitoring and adjustment of flow rates. This technology allows for optimization of various treatment processes, thus conserving water and energy.
